Bootstrap 3为各个模态设置选项

时间:2014-06-26 19:45:51

标签: javascript jquery twitter-bootstrap

我有下一段代码尝试为我的bootstrap模式设置这些属性但是当我将它放入$(document).ready时,模式会在页面加载时显示

$(document).ready(function(){
  $('#myModalBug').modal({
      backdrop: 'static',
      keyboard: false
  });
});

如何在没有加载页面上显示对话框的情况下设置这些属性?

2 个答案:

答案 0 :(得分:1)

$(document).ready(function(){
  $('#myModalBug').modal({
      backdrop: 'static',
      keyboard: false,
      show:false
  });
});

您还可以使用data-backdrop="static"等数据属性。

这样您就不需要为模态编写任何脚本,除非您需要显式回调。

答案 1 :(得分:1)

您需要将show设置为false。默认为true,请参阅选项here

  $(document).ready(function(){
  $('#myModalBug').modal({
      backdrop: 'static',
      keyboard: false,
      show: false
  });
});